Zusammenfassung:We present the results of investigation of some pipe and structural steels and their welded joints on the resistance to sulfide cracking. We show that refinement of pearlitic pipe steels by known methods can improve their resistance to the level of the best hydrosulfide-resistant steels of foreign firms. Materials include 20 steel, 20YuCh, 14GB, 17GS(SSh), 12Kh1MF, 10KhN5MF, 20Kh13, 12Kh18N10T, and 02Kh20N6M3.
